Partners' Perceptions
The way individuals perceive and interpret their partner's actions, intentions, and emotions within a relationship.
Relationship Strength
The measure of how strong and resilient a relationship is, often based on factors like trust, communication, and mutual respect.

Explanation :
When partners have a high degree of similarity in their perceptions of their relationship, this indicates that they share common values, goals, and expectations. Such similarity is associated with greater relationship satisfaction and stability, making the relationship stronger.
